On 2021/2/25 15:21, Viresh Kumar wrote:
> On 12-10-20, 09:55, Jie Deng wrote:
>> Add an I2C bus driver for virtio para-virtualization.
>>
>> The controller can be emulated by the backend driver in
>> any device model software by following the virtio protocol.
>>
>> This driver communicates with the backend driver through a
>> virtio I2C message structure which includes following parts:
>>
>> - Header: i2c_msg addr, flags, len.
>> - Data buffer: the pointer to the I2C msg data.
>> - Status: the processing result from the backend.
>>
>> People may implement different backend drivers to emulate
>> different controllers according to their needs. A backend
>> example can be found in the device model of the open source
>> project ACRN. For more information, please refer to
>> https://projectacrn.org.

> Hi Jie,
>
> I am a bit confused about the header and the format in which data is being
> processed here. When I look at the specification present here:
>
> https://lists.oasis-open.org/archives/virtio-comment/202009/msg00021.html
>
> it talks about
>
> struct virtio_i2c_out_hdr {
> le16 addr;
> le16 padding;
> le32 flags;
> };
> struct virtio_i2c_in_hdr {
> u8 status;
> };
>
> struct virtio_i2c_req {
> struct virtio_i2c_out_hdr out_hdr;
> u8 write_buf [];
> u8 read_buf [];
> struct virtio_i2c_in_hdr in_hdr;
> };
>
> while what we have above is completely different. What am I missing ?
This v4 was the old version before the specification was acked by the
virtio tc.
Following is the latest specification.
https://raw.githubusercontent.com/oasis-tcs/virtio-spec/master/virtio-i2c.tex
I will send the v5 since the host/guest ABI changes.
